Private linkage of international trade microdata in a cloud-based secure enclave

Abstract

fetched live from OpenAlex

This paper explores the integration of confidential microdata between two National Statistics Agencies (NSOs) where a unique identifier is missing. Using mock data on international trade between these two countries, we use a cloud based secure enclave to integrate both NSOs’ trade data at the transaction level. Particular attention is given to ensuring input and output privacy, while maintaining the flexibility to produce both summary statistics on the linked data as well as econometric analyses that can lead to novel insights. As such, this study provides valuable insights into the potential of privacy enhancing techniques, in particular secure enclaves and differential privacy techniques, to improve data privacy while preserving the utility of the statistical results.
